Job Description

Our team is looking for a government contracts professional to support our Stategic Systems business area. This role can be based in Cambridge, MA or Reston, FL


YOU MUST HAVE AN ACTIVE SECRET CLEARANCE

The Senior Contracts Analyst provides cradle to grave contract management of a portfolio of U.S. Government prime and subcontracts with various customers.


The role provides the opportunity to support proposal development and to administer contracts throughout the contract lifecycle while ensuring adherence to internal policy and compliance with regulations.


The successful candidate will be a key member of the contract administration team, who is compliance oriented, experienced in the identification and mitigation of risk, adept at relationship building and highly organized.

Specific Responsibilities include:

Proposal support including Solicitation review, active participation in gate reviews, basis of estimate (BOE) development and authoring of proposal conditions and assumptions Proposal submission and negotiation including compliance with Truthful Cost or Pricing requirements Contract review, redlining and negotiation Ability to serve as primary point of contact on large research to production and/or production contracts Serve as the primary point of contact for internal and external customers regarding contract matters

Maintain contract files in accordance with internal guidelines Support and collaborate with internal stakeholders to proactively anticipate business needs and develop sound recommendations for compliant solutions Ability and willingness to mentor junior Contracts Administrators Support other special projects and/or represent the department on cross-functional teams, as assigned.
